Onboarding — Crashfern pipeline (Support). Crash reports from the Petrelline mobile apps land in the Crashfern intake queue, are symbolicated within five minutes, and then grouped into issues you can reference in tickets. Never share raw crash payloads with customers; they may contain device state. If the intake service account locks out — usually after a token rotation — follow the recovery runbook linked in the sidebar and use the passphrase provided just below.

strongbox words: gilmir-briion-oliok-eliion

# Build Provenance: Wrenlock Password Reset Revamp

The revamped reset flow replaces emailed links with short-lived codes verified server-side. For review, confirm that the deployed artifact matches the signed release manifest: the pipeline builds from a tagged commit, signs the bundle, and records the attestation in the Wrenlock provenance ledger. Any discrepancy between ledger and artifact should block approval. Verify the artifact against the build token below.

session token of kahag-bawip = htk6_729d08

Quick heads-up on Pinwheel UI versioning: we cut a minor release every sprint, and anything touching component props needs a changeset file in the PR. No changeset, no merge — the bot will nag you. Majors are rare and go through the design council first. The full policy, with examples of what counts as breaking, lives on the internal page below.

wiki page, bahip-yahip: https://grafana.qirvanlabs.corp/browse/display/projects/cc3a1b9dbfc9